  3. Well done to Wolves and hard luck to the Pirates but what chance did the Pirates have when half of their team didn't perform on the night. I thought the ref got the PK/Ellis decision wrong but I'm not sure why some people are suggesting that he got the heat 15 decision wrong. In the usual "first bend bunching" scenario it's riders from each side involved but here Tungate had to turn the bike really hard to avoid taking out his team mate and this what caused him to fall. How can the referee call all four back for an incident that didn't involve one team? Anyway, looking forward to the final next week with what should be two cracking meetings.

  8. My memory may not be entirely accurate with regard to the year, it was either 1984 or 1985. Hackney vs Poole and the Silver Helmet was between Neil Middleditch, the holder, and Alan Mogridge,the challenger.I was seated in the back straight grandstand near the 3rd bend which was where Moggo fell as Middlo went under him. Now, from where I was sitting there appeared to be no contact but Moggo wasn't happy and was on the mike complaining about the ref but not Middlo's riding. This is the one incident that sticks in my mind relating to the silver helmet.
